29-30 November di St. Petersburg dan 06-07 Desember - di Moskow kami akan meluncurkan seminar .NET keenam . Kami akan memiliki: 700 pendengar, aula besar, banyak kopi dan pengetahuan yang gatal. Untuk membangun program sepanjang rekor dan jumlah siswa, kami bekerja selama 5 bulan. Sebelum memulai - 9 hari.

Sementara persiapan sedang berlangsung untuk bengkel, tatapanku jatuh pada lock()
. Dan meskipun tampaknya banyak yang telah dikatakan tentang dia, saya, sebagai pecinta menggali jenis, memiliki keinginan yang tak tertahankan untuk mengetahui cara kerjanya. Bagaimanapun, ini adalah primitif sinkronisasi hibrida, dengan mempertimbangkan pekerjaan penjadwal ulir OS dan konvoi kunci dan kelaparan. Secara umum, melihat sumbernya, saya sangat dihormati oleh para penulisnya sehingga rasa takut internal untuk menggunakannya menghilang: hanya karena saya benar-benar memahami skenario spesifik untuknya dan mana yang tidak. Pada berapa banyak utas, inti, muat, ukuran bagian. Terutama ketika saya akhirnya menemukan konsep-konsep kuantum, aturan-aturan untuk penerbitannya, aliran crowding out, dan masalah-masalah tingkat rendah lainnya. Dan oleh karena itu, seminar kami adalah kesempatan untuk memahami, dan bukan untuk menghafal, bagaimana itu diatur dan untuk memahami alasan: mengapa itu diatur dengan cara ini dan bukan sebaliknya.
Tidak heran kami mengubah grid beberapa kali: jangan sampai membuat Anda takut. Sebaliknya, ia telah berevolusi. Dia menderita persis perubahan itu untuk membuang yang tidak perlu, masukkan yang berguna dan dalam urutan yang tepat agar seluruh mekanisme sesuai di kepala Anda.
Bagi mereka yang membeli tiket, saya punya tugas: Anda harus cukup tidur. Akan ada banyak informasi dan semua itu akan berguna dalam kehidupan. Bagaimanapun, masa depan terletak pada multithreading, dengan server yang memproses jutaan permintaan. Populasi planet kita mendekati 10 miliar, ketersediaan situs untuk populasi lebih tinggi, orang menghabiskan hidup mereka di Internet lebih lama dan lebih lama, dan tugas perusahaan adalah mengikuti pertumbuhan. Dan kami adalah untuk membantu mereka dalam masalah ini.
Rincian kontak